Provider behavior from FFS to DRGs payment: experimental evidence from real physicians

Summary
Diagnosis-Related Groups (DRGs) reduce overtreatment but risk upcoding and undertreatment, impacting insurance funds. Physician altruism conflicts with DRG incentives, necessitating regulatory oversight for healthcare sustainability.
Area of Science:
- Health Economics
- Medical Policy
- Behavioral Economics
Background:
- Rising healthcare costs in China necessitate health insurance reform.
- Shift from Fee-for-Service (FFS) to Diagnosis-Related Groups (DRGs) aims for cost containment.
- DRGs introduce potential moral hazards like upcoding and undertreatment, threatening public health and insurance sustainability.
Purpose of the Study:
- To evaluate the impact of Diagnosis-Related Groups (DRGs) versus Fee-for-Service (FFS) payment systems on physician behavior.
- To analyze the effects of medical outcome uncertainty on DRG and FFS system performance.
- To investigate the influence of financial incentives and professional ethics on healthcare delivery under DRGs.
Main Methods:
- A lab-in-the-field experiment simulating FFS and DRG payment scenarios.
- Inclusion of real physicians to mimic practical healthcare decision-making.
- Incorporation of medical outcome uncertainty into the experimental design.
Main Results:
- DRGs were found to decrease overtreatment but increase risks of upcoding and undertreatment, especially under uncertainty.
- Physician behavior showed a tendency towards altruism, prioritizing case severity over fairness and efficiency.
- A conflict between financial incentives and professional ethics emerged, potentially compromising patient welfare under DRGs.
Conclusions:
- The study highlights significant moral hazards associated with DRGs, including upcoding and undertreatment.
- Physician behavior under DRGs presents challenges to insurance fund sustainability and patient welfare.
- Regulatory interventions are crucial to mitigate these moral hazards and ensure the long-term viability of the healthcare system.
